I applied online. I interviewed at Target (Miramar, FL) in Jun 2026
Interview
I answered 5 recorded interview questions and 1 Q&A. You get 2-3 mins to answer the 5 questions, and the Q&A has no time limit, it was surprisingly easy to prepare myself for.

After submitting myapplication through the Target Careers portal, i completed a brief, automated assessment of mywork availability and job-related skills. i then received an email invitation to complete a recorded video interview, where i was asked 5–8 pre-recorded questions. For each prompt, i received 2 minutes of preparation time and up to 3 minutes to record my answer.
